Abstract
A mobile thermoplastic applicator comprises a kettle, a main gas burner, a heat exchanger plenum, and a screed die box. The kettle has walls which define an interior space for melting thermoplastic. The main gas burner is situated beneath the kettle, and is configured to heat the kettle. The heat exchanger plenum is situated inside the thermoplastic kettle and is configured to subdivide the interior space and circulate heated air from the main gas burner. The screed die box is configured to receive molten thermoplastic from the kettle and deposit that molten thermoplastic on a surface.

13. A mobile thermoplastic applicator comprising:
-
a load bearing frame on wheels; a kettle mounted on the load bearing frame, and having hollow walls which define an interior space for melting thermoplastic; a heat exchanger plenum situated inside the kettle and configured to subdivide the interior space; a main gas burner mounted on the load bearing frame beneath the kettle to heat the kettle, and to heat air which circulates through the heat exchanger plenum and the hollow walls of the kettle; an agitator rotatably attached between the heat exchanger and the hollow walls of the kettle, and capable of being swept through the interior space to break down thermal boundaries in melting thermoplastic via radial, axial, and circumferential shearing; an insulated baffle situated between the main gas burner and the kettle; a gas system supplying the main gas burner with combustible gas, and having an automatic gas safety valve; and a screed die box configured to receive molten thermoplastic from the kettle, and deposit molten thermoplastic on a surface. - View Dependent Claims (14, 15, 16, 17, 18, 19, 20)
